Question

    In a certain code language, ‘GARDENS’ is coded as ‘3 6 7 9 16 20 21’. How will ‘TEACHER’ be coded in that language?

    A 7 10 11 13 17 19 21 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
    B 8 11 12 14 18 19 22 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
    C 3 5 7 7 10 20 22 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
    D 9 12 13 15 17 22 25 Correct Answer Incorrect Answer

    Solution

    The logic followed here is as follows: Arrange the letters in alphabetical order, then add 2 to the place value of each letter (when written in alphabetical order). G         A         R         D         E         N         S A         D         E        G        N        R         S Adding 2: C(3)    F(6)     G(7)   I(9)     P(16) T(20)  U(21) Similarly, T          E         A         C         H         E         R A         C         E        E         H         R         T Adding 2: C(3)     E(5)      G(7)   G(7)     J(10)  T(20)    V(22) So, the coded value for TEACHER is ‘3 5 7 7 10 20 22’
